West Gyul Hosts “Tart Wars” Saturday on St. Croix

The question that Virgin Islanders near and far have been debating over social media is about to be answered. “Guava, coconut, or pineapple? What tart is your favorite?” The community will find out once and for all which tart reigns supreme and it’s going down this Saturday at Fort Frederik, Buddhoe and Midre Cumming Park from 11 a.m. to 6 p.m.

The event is free and expected to be one of the largest community events in the town of Frederiksted and will be hosted by social media influencer “West Gyul.”

A ”tart” can be compared to a miniature pie crust filled with a delicious fruit filling.

With 20,000 plus followers and growing, the anonymous influencer known as “West Gyul” has been an olive branch in connecting the community to what is going on in the Virgin Islands, more specifically, St. Croix. What makes the influencer even more unique is that their services are not limited to just information. They have provided community assistance, free advertisement, upliftment and supported businesses with their pop-up shops. West Gyul, which is composed of two people, first started in 2018 when the two noticed a disconnect between the community and the culture.
